Brand spankin’ new on the Runaway floor is our giant OLO display. Why are we excited about this? OLO is a premium alcohol build your own marker. Why throw away the whole marker, when you can simply replace the ink? Choose from a brush or chisel head or both for versatility in your art and crafting.
Your marker your way…
OLO’s unique design features let artists custom-build marker and marker sets. For example, the OLO Connector ring combines various OLO™ marker ink colors, nibs, and more. Experience a new way to color with OLO accessories such as the Brush Handle.
The OLO™ marker body is designed for easy and quick nib identification. The black marker body identifies the brush nib, the dark gray for the chisel nib, and the white marker body identifies the ZERO (colorless solution) marker.
